3 Reasons Why WWE Should Bring Back CM Punk Now After AEW Chaos

2 years ago By Sports Desk

The world of professional wrestling was sent into a shock when CM Punk, a renowned wrestling icon, terminated All Elite Wrestling (AEW) amidst various controversies. As the dust begins to settle, there is a growing chorus of fans and wrestling insiders clamouring for WWE to bring back CM Punk. While there is no official confirmation of CM Punk’s return at this time, let’s explore three key reasons why WWE should consider the possibility of welcoming CM Punk back into the fold after his shocking exit from AEW.

1. Unmatched Star Power and Fan Appeal

CM Punk is a wrestling megastar with a level of fan appeal that transcends the boundaries of the wrestling world. Throughout his career, he has cultivated a dedicated and passionate fanbase that eagerly follows his every move. His return to WWE would undoubtedly generate a surge of interest and excitement among both longtime wrestling fans and those who may have drifted away from the sport.

Punk’s ability to connect with audiences through his charisma, compelling promos, and in-ring prowess is undeniable. His presence alone can elevate the profile of WWE events and storylines, creating a buzz that few other wrestlers can replicate. The prospect of seeing CM Punk back in a WWE ring would be a dream come true for many wrestling lovers.

2. Compelling Storyline Opportunities

One of the hallmarks of CM Punk’s wrestling career has been his mastery of storytelling within the squared circle. He has been involved in some of the most memorable and emotionally charged storylines in WWE history. His “pipe bomb” promo in 2011, where he voiced his grievances and frustrations with the company, is still regarded as one of the most iconic moments in modern wrestling.

Bringing CM Punk back to WWE opens the door to a plethora of storyline possibilities. Whether it’s looking at the old rivalries with established stars or creating fresh narratives with a new generation of talent, Punk’s storytelling prowess can inject new life into the WWE world. The potential matchups and battles that could get the spotlight from his return are enough to excite any wrestling fan.

3. Impact on Ratings and Revenue

In an era where television ratings and digital viewership are paramount, the addition of CM Punk to WWE’s roster could have a significant impact on the company’s ratings and revenue streams. Punk’s return would likely draw a substantial television audience, as fans tune in to witness his comeback and follow his journey within WWE.

Furthermore, Punk’s merchandise and ticket sales have historically been strong indicators of his popularity. WWE stands to benefit financially from the sale of CM Punk merchandise, tickets to live events, and pay-per-view buy rates featuring his matches. His presence can translate into increased revenue for the company, making his return a potentially lucrative investment.

While there are no official announcements regarding CM Punk’s return to WWE, the wrestling world is buzzing with rumors and anticipation. His departure from AEW, coupled with his iconic status in the industry, has fueled discussions about the possibility of his WWE comeback. 

The allure of having CM Punk back in a WWE ring, with his star power, storytelling ability, and potential financial impact, is undeniable. Whether or not WWE chooses to seize this opportunity remains to be seen, but one thing is certain: the wrestling universe would erupt with excitement if the “Best in the World” were to make a dominant return to the company that helped him achieve legendary status.
